Social media are computer-

mediated tools that allow people to

create, share or exchange

information, ideas, and pictures /

videos in virtual

communities and networks.

What are social media?

https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Social_media

… social media depend on mobile and web-

based technologies to create highly interactive

platforms through which individuals and

communities share, co-create, discuss, and

modify user-generated content.

What are social media?

https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Social_media

They introduce substantial and pervasive

changes to communication between businesses,

organizations, communities, and individuals

What are social media?

https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Social_media

Social media differ from traditional or industrial

media in many ways, including quality, reach,

frequency, usability, immediacy and

permanence.

What are social media?

https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Social_media

Social media operates in a dialogic transmission

system, (many sources to many receivers).

This is in contrast to traditional media that

operates under a monologic transmission model

(one source to many receivers).

Preparing for Recording: Appearance

Standing or seated?

Hair looking tidy

Tie straight

Shirt is looking tidy, flat and not creased

If wearing a jacket then tie is flat

Smile is fresh – no spinach in teeth

No shaving cuts!

Remember: This is a visual medium. Once on the

internet it is there to be replayed over and over again

Preparing for Recording: Warm Up

Vocal warm up – you need to speak clearly

You See Oz

Fat Lazy Cat

The boy hit the ball with the bat

Bob got the job before he left on his trip

A big black bug bit a big black dog on his big black nose!

Seven slick slimey snakes slowly sliding southward

Note: Feel the face stretching

Preparing for Recording: Location

Where are you going to record?

Is it quiet?

What is behind you?

Does it look like a business?

Is it a blank wall?

Preparing for Recording: Speaking to Camera

Look up or at camera

Wait three seconds at start then speak

Watch the news: the news reader does not jump in &

start speaking immediately

Wait three seconds at end after finishing speaking and

smile – always smile!

No deviation, hesitation or repetition

No autocue

http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Vine_%28service%29

Vine is a short-form video sharing

service. It was founded in June

2012, a and microblogging

website Twitter acquired it in

October 2012, just before its

official launch.

The service lets users record and

edit up to six-second-long looping

video clips and revine, or share

others' posts with followers
